在数据分析和处理的过程中,排名是一个常见且重要的需求。Excel中提供了一个强大的函数——RANK函数,能够帮助用户快速获得某个数值在一组数值中的排名。本文将详细介绍如何在Excel中使用这个函数,并结合实例进行说明。
1. RANK函数的基本语法
在使用RANK函数之前,首先需要了解它的基本语法。RANK函数的语法格式如下:
RANK(number, ref, [order])
1.1 参数解析
在上面的语法中,number指的是需要排名的数字;ref是一个包含需要进行比较的数值的单元格区域;而order则是一个可选参数,表示排名的依据,是升序还是降序。具体如下:
order = 0或省略:按降序排名,数值越大排名越靠前。
order = 1:按升序排名,数值越小排名越靠前。
2. 使用RANK函数的示例
接下来,我们通过一个实际示例来演示RANK函数的使用方法。假设我们有以下学生的考试成绩:
学生 | 分数 |
---|---|
张三 | 85 |
李四 | 90 |
王五 | 75 |
赵六 | 95 |
2.1 计算成绩排名
我们希望计算每位学生的排名。可以使用以下公式:
在C2单元格输入以下公式:
=RANK(B2, B2:B5, 0)
然后将C2单元格的公式向下拖动到C5单元格。这样做就可以快速为每位学生的数据计算出对应的排名。
2.2 结果分析
通过上述操作,我们能够看到每位学生的排名结果。这里RANK函数使我们能够快速整合和展示数据,帮助我们更好地理解学生的表现。
3. 注意事项
在使用RANK函数时,有几个重要的注意事项需要了解,以确保结果的准确性。
3.1 重复值的处理
当数据中存在重复值时,RANK函数会给出相同的排名。例如,如果有两个学生的成绩都是85分,他们的排名都将为第2名。接着,下一个学生的排名将变为第4名,这种情况在处理数据时应该特别关注。
3.2 数据范围的选择
在选择比较范围时,ref参数应该包括所有需要排名的数值。如果不小心选择了错误的范围,可能导致错误的排名和分析结果。
4. RANK函数的扩展应用
除了基本的排名功能外,RANK函数还可以在各种数据分析中发挥更大的作用。
4.1 综合排名
在有多个科目的成绩时,我们可以使用RANK函数计算综合成绩排名,例如将不同科目的成绩相加或平均,然后再进行排名。这种方法可以帮助教育工作者更全面地评估学生的表现。
4.2 结合其他函数使用
RANK函数还可以与其他函数结合,比如IF函数、SUM函数等,来进行更复杂的排名计算。例如,我们可以筛选出某个特定条件下的排名情况,使分析更加深入和精准。
5. 小结
RANK函数是Excel中非常实用的一种功能,能够帮助用户在众多数据中迅速找到指定数值的排名。通过对其基本语法和实际应用的详细介绍,我们了解了如何使用这个函数以及在数据处理中的重要性。
在实际操作中,用户需注意数据范围的选择和重复值的处理,结合其他函数使用会更加强大。希望本文能对您在Excel中使用RANK函数有所帮助,为您的数据分析之旅提供指引。